Stayed for two nights and this was the nicest hotel during our 12 day jaunt through Ireland. Staff was very friendly and helpful. Rooms were clean and very modern. We did leave the windows open all night and at times some guests in the parking lot were very loud. Also a bright security light shined directly in the window, so... more

I stayed here for three nights with my husband at the end of June. The hotel did not look very impressive from the outside but it was much better inside. The room was clean and spacious with a bath & shower. The bed was comfortable. The only downside was no air con so the room got very hot and sleeping... more

Really enjoyed our 3 night stay. The breakfasts were a sumptuous feast, with choice of full Irish, kippers,bagels with smoked salmon & cream cheese,ommlettes + plenty of fruit and cereals. Bedrooms were modern with comfy bed; only minor point was with no air-con the room was rather hot at night. No restaurant so used the nearby vegetarian co-op restaurant-tasty food... more

I regularly stay in Cork City with work and I found the Lancaster Lodge excellent. It is located less than 5 mins walk from the city centre on the Western Road. Staff are very courteous and welcoming. The hotel provides free broadband access. The breakfast consists of a buffet of cereals, breads etc and then a wide range from the... more
